Learn how antimony bromide was prepared and precisely analyzed to determine its atomic weight.
This study details careful methods, measurements, and checks that underpinned early 20th‑century chemical analysis.
In this dissertation, the author describes the apparatus, preparation steps, and analytical techniques used to study antimony bromide. It covers how samples were made, distilled, and weighed, with attention to avoiding air exposure and controlling temperature and pressure. The work combines volumetric and gravimetric approaches to cross‑check results and discusses the role of corrections and refinement in pursuing reliable values.
- Step‑by‑step preparation of antimony bromide and careful control of the distillation process
- Use of a nephelometric end‑point and gravimetric methods to determine silver and silver bromide ratios
- Balancing precision with practicalities, including vacuum corrections and weight calibration
- Discussion of multiple preparation series (B, C, D) and how consistency was assessed
